Holiday to Boise

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Holiday, Florida to Boise, Idaho spans over 2,500 miles. Flying from Tampa International Airport (TPA) to Boise Airport (BOI) is the most practical method, usually requiring one connection. Driving is a multi-day expedition across the southern and western United States. You will traverse diverse landscapes from the humid Southeast to the high desert of the Pacific Northwest. Plan for at least 40 hours of pure driving time if choosing the road route.

Total Distance: 4,000 km driving distance; 3,500 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Flight from TPA to BOI is the fastest, taking roughly 7 hours.
Cheapest Way
Driving is cost-effective for large groups, but flights are better for solo travelers.

Things to Do in Boise
1
Boise River Greenbelt
Enjoy 25 miles of tree-lined pathways perfect for biking and walking along the river.
2
Idaho State Capitol
Tour the historic building featuring unique geothermal heating from underground wells.
3
Basque Block
Experience Boise's unique cultural heritage with authentic food and museum exhibits.
4
Table Rock
Hike to the summit for panoramic views of the Treasure Valley and city skyline.
